KeyGenerator EP
"KeyGenerator EP album by L.F.T. on BeMusic"
{
Release Date: 2025-01-24 00:00:00
Toxic Piss
Cursed Ship
Cursed Ship - IMOGEN Remix
Digital Drips
Vancouver 1982